如何正确创建MySQL数据库?

要在MySQL中创建数据库,首先需要登录到MySQL服务器,然后使用CREATE DATABASE语句创建数据库。以下是创建名为mydb的数据库的示例:,,“sql,CREATE DATABASE mydb;,

在数字化时代,数据库扮演着至关重要的角色,MySQL作为一个广泛应用在全球的开源关系型数据库管理系统,凭借其高性能、高可靠性及易用性等特点,成为许多开发者和企业的首选数据库系统,了解如何创建MySQL数据库是任何从事数据库相关工作的专业人员必备的技能之一,下面将详细介绍创建MySQL数据库的具体步骤和相关要点,确保能够顺畅地完成数据库的创建工作。

如何正确创建MySQL数据库?

1、登录 MySQL 服务:在创建数据库之前,需要先登录到 MySQL 服务器,可以通过命令行工具使用以下命令进行登录:mysql u 用户名 p,在此提示下输入密码后,确保你拥有创建数据库所需的权限,使用具有管理员权限的用户登录会更方便进行数据库的创建和管理。

2、确定数据库名称:在创建数据库之前,一个重要步骤是为你的数据选择一个合适的名称,数据库名称需要遵守操作系统的命名规则,例如不应以数字开头,尽量简洁明了且具有实际意义,这是因为 MySQL 中的数据库对应文件系统中的目录,不合规的名称可能会导致创建失败。

3、基本创建命令:登录 MySQL 之后,使用基本的创建命令CREATE DATABASE database_name; 来创建数据库,这里的database_name 应替换为你为数据库选择的名称,执行此命令后,MySQL 会在服务的文件系统中创建一个新的目录作为你的数据库。

4、指定字符集和校对规则:为了支持不同的字符编码,可以在创建数据库时通过CHARACTER SET 指定字符集,如CREATE DATABASE database_name CHARACTER SET utf8;,还可以通过COLLATE 子句设定校对规则,这对于支持特定语言的字符比较和排序非常有意义。

5、验证数据库创建数据库创建完成后,可以使用SHOW DATABASES; 命令来列出 MySQL 服务器上的所有数据库,验证新数据库是否出现在列表中,这一步是确保数据库被正确创建并可以被后续操作使用的关键步骤。

如何正确创建MySQL数据库?

6、管理与维护:数据库创建仅是数据库生命周期的开始,随着数据的增加与变化,数据库需要定期维护,包括但不限于备份、性能优化、安全管理等,确保数据库的稳定性和数据的安全性,对于任何依赖数据库的应用都是至关重要的。

常见问题解答(FAQs)

数据库无法创建?

检查点:确保登录的用户有足够的权限进行数据库创建;确认数据库名称符合命名规则;检查MySQL服务状态是否正常。

如何设定数据库的字符集?

如何正确创建MySQL数据库?

详细操作:在创建数据库的命令中加入CHARACTER SET 子句指定字符集,例如CREATE DATABASE db_name CHARACTER SET utf8mb4;

通过上述步骤和注意事项的讲解,相信各位读者已经对如何在MySQL中创建数据库有了清晰的认识,掌握这些基础知识,不仅可以帮助更好地管理和维护数据库,还能在今后的学习和工作中避免一些常见的错误,提升工作效率。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1056206.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-09-18 08:40
下一篇 2024-09-18 08:42

相关推荐

  • 如何正确删除数据库中的特定字段?

    您的请求似乎不够明确。您提到的“删除字段”,是指从哪个具体情境或数据结构中删除?是数据库表、电子表格、文档、代码还是其他某种特定格式的数据?,,请提供更详细的信息,包括:,,1. **数据类型**:是数据库表、Excel 表格、Word/PDF 文档、编程代码(如 JSON、XML)还是其他类型的数据?,2. **具体操作环境**:您正在使用的软件名称(如 Microsoft Excel、Adobe Acrobat、特定编程语言或数据库管理系统等)。,3. **需要删除的字段名称或位置**:如果是数据库或表格,请指明表名和字段名;如果是文档,请描述字段在文档中的具体位置或标记方式。,4. **任何特殊要求或条件**:比如是否只删除特定条件下的数据,或者需要保留某些关联信息等。,,一旦我了解了这些具体细节,我将能为您提供更准确且安全的删除字段操作指导。如果您能直接提供需要处理的文件或链接,或者详细描述数据的结构和内容,那就更好了。,,请您补充相关信息后,我会立即着手帮助您解决问题。

    2024-11-13
    00
  • 如何在Mac上连接MySQL数据库?

    Mac连接MySQL数据库可以通过使用终端命令行工具,或者安装图形化界面的数据库管理工具如 Sequel Pro。

    2024-11-13
    06
  • 如何查看MySQL数据库中表的结构?

    在 MySQL 数据库中,可以使用 DESCRIBE 或 SHOW COLUMNS 命令来查看表的结构。,“sql,DESCRIBE table_name;,`,或,`sql,SHOW COLUMNS FROM table_name;,“

    2024-11-13
    011
  • 如何将MySQL表中的数据恢复到自建的MySQL数据库?

    使用mysqldump导出数据,再通过命令行导入到自建MySQL数据库中。

    2024-11-13
    02

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入